    Outlet and fan wiring
    I replaced a ceiling fan with a light fixture. The wires in the ceiling junction box are black white and red and of course the light fixture is only black and white. The wall switch is a split switch with a separate top and bottom switch. No red wire is going to the switch itself. I hooked up just the black and white and capped off the red. I replaced the switch with a single switch and it does work but the top of one of the wall outlets is dead also the light in another room will not come on with the switch unless the switch that controls the new fixture is on. When I tripped the switch in the panel box only the black wire was dead the red was still live. I discovered that another breaker controlled the red. If I turn all the breakers on the switch on the light will not turn the light off.
